Accreditation in the realm of satellite communication and ground station operations is a formal process by which systems, practices, and personnel are evaluated against established criteria to ensure optimal performance and safety. This evaluation process is designed to align industry practices with internationally recognized standards, thereby promoting reliability and operational excellence.
